multiple value lookup
Hazarding a guess here .. perhaps a possibility using autofilter on a helper
col Assume your col C values are in C2 down Put this in say, E2: =IF(SUMPRODUCT(--({"MAT_1";"M_A_2";"2_A_2"}=C2))0,"x","") Copy E2 down to the last row of data in col C. Col E flags (with an "x") values within col C which are either: "MAT_1" or "M_A_2" or "2_A_2".
